Kula Hospital is excited to offer another opportunity for anyone that is interested in starting a new career in health care. Kula Hospital will be providing a paid Nurse Aide Training Program. The next class will start on October 2nd.
This training program is open to anyone with a high school diploma or GED certificate.
The program is a paid training program. Upon completion of the program, students will be offered full-time employment at Kula Hospital as a Certified Nurses Aide.

Maui Health is committed to delivering high-quality, affordable, patient-centered health care and improving the health of the community. Our system of community hospitals and outpatient clinics includes Maui Memorial Medical Center, Kula Hospital, Kula Clinic, Lanai Community Hospital, Maui Memorial Medical Center Outpatient Clinic, and Maui Memorial Medical Center Wound Care and Hyperbaric Therapy. Our community hospitals on Maui and Lanai are open to everyone, regardless of health insurance. We are proud to employ over 1,600 residents and partner with over 460 hospital-based physicians, clinicians, and community-based primary and specialty physicians. Maui Health is affiliated with and supported by Kaiser Permanente’s industry-leading technology systems, evidence-based medicine, and nationally recognized care quality.
